I am looking for an experienced secretary to join the friendly and highly regarded litigation department of one of the most respected firms in the Coventry / Warwickshire region.

My client are looking for an organised and hard working secretary to assist the litigation department with an array of administrative tasks including:

  • audio typing from dictation
  • case preparation
  • use of case management system
  • liaising with clients in person and via phone
  • ensuring compliance with SRA guidelines
  • general office duties

This is a fantastic opportunity for an individual to learn from experienced and knowledgeable professionals and develop in a much sought after area of law.

Previous experience in a litigation team is necessary.

Salary: £23500 – £26500 depending on experience

How to prepare for a job interview at qed legal

✨Showcase Your Experience

Make sure to highlight your previous experience in a litigation team. Be prepared to discuss specific cases you've worked on and the administrative tasks you handled, such as audio typing and case preparation.

✨Demonstrate Organizational Skills

Since the role requires strong organizational abilities, come prepared with examples of how you've managed multiple tasks efficiently in past positions. This could include managing deadlines or prioritizing tasks in a busy environment.

✨Familiarize Yourself with SRA Guidelines

Understanding the Solicitors Regulation Authority (SRA) guidelines is crucial for this position. Brush up on these regulations and be ready to discuss how you ensure compliance in your work.

✨Prepare for Client Interaction

As the role involves liaising with clients, think about how you would handle different scenarios. Prepare to discuss your communication style and any experiences where you successfully managed client relationships.
